WebA pet microchip is a tiny computer chip that’s about the size of a grain of rice. It contains a unique code that matches up to your pet’s details. Microchipping a dog is a quick and simple procedure. The chip is inserted under a dog’s skin, usually around the scruff of the neck, using a needle. It takes seconds. WebGet your dog microchipped You must make sure your dog is fitted with a microchip by the time it’s 8 weeks old. You can be fined up to £500 if your dog is not microchipped. WebWhere do I find my pet's microchip number? Microchip numbers are usually 15 digits e.g. 941000000000000 although some may be 9 / 10 or 13 digits, particularly if a pet has been microchipped outside the UK and Europe.
